U+18788 "𘞈" Tangut Ideograph-# is a specific logogram from the Tangut script, which was historically used to write the extinct Tangut language of the Western Xia dynasty in medieval China. This particular character, like all Tangut ideographs, represents a single syllable and carries a unique semantic meaning, though its precise definition is not widely documented in standard modern Unicode annotations. Its inclusion in Unicode within the Tangut block allows for digital preservation and scholarly study of this complex writing system, which comprises thousands of distinct characters.
